ASTM A732 Cast Steel vs. Class 1 Tungsten

ASTM A732 cast steel belongs to the iron alloys classification, while class 1 tungsten belongs to the otherwise unclassified metals. There are 24 material properties with values for both materials. Properties with values for just one material (7, in this case) are not shown.
